Jim Suttle,Mayor Public Works Director Honorable President and Members of the City Council, Transmitted herewith is a resolution accepting and concurring with a bid award by the State of Nebraska Department of Roads (NDOR) for the construction of intersection safety improvements, for the intersection of 66th Street and Maple Street, known as OPW 51544. The City Council approved an Agreement with NDOR by Council Resolution.No. 1228 on September 9, 2008 for Federal Aid Project HSIP-5039(1), State Control No. 22356 which is for intersection safety improvements, including nodes to corners and traffic signal modifications for the intersection of 66'n Street and Maple Street. NDOR received bids for this project on October 21, 2010 and is recommending award to the lowest bidder, Navarro Enterprise Construction Inc., Omaha, Nebraska, in the amount of$78,622.85. 90% of the cost of this project is covered by Federal and State funds with Omaha's 10% participation of$7,862.29 paid from the Street and Highway Allocation Fund 12131, Traffic Capital Organization 116189, in accord with the approved program agreement with NDOR for the project. NDOR is also asking the City Council to concur with this bid award by approval of the attached resolution. The Public Works Department requests your consideration and approval of the attached Resolution. APPROACH TO MATERIALS TESTING SERVICES Schemmer proposes to provide construction materials testing in accordance with the project specifications,ASTM standards,and the NDOR Materials and Sampling Guide. Below is a detailed description of the activities Schemmer intends to perform. A. Earthwork!Structural Fill Laboratory tests will consist of soil moisture—density relationships(Proctor tests)and classification tests to determine compliance with specifications. Gradation tests will be performed on pipe bedding aggregates. During earthwork operations,Schemmer will perform compaction testing for storm sewer and retaining wall backfill. We will test density for subgrade preparation of pavement. • B. Cast in Place Concrete Schemmer will perform field testing of cast-in-place Portland cement concrete for retaining walls and pavement. Concrete field testing includes casting concrete cylinder specimens for laboratory strength testing,slump,air content,and temperature measurements. Per NDOR requirements,we will perform plant inspections and related testing prior to each concrete placement(sidewalks excluded as small quantity/non critical item).
